Investec Australia Property Fund Secures Long Term Fixed Rate Debt INVESTEC AUSTRALIA PROPERTY FUND Established in Australia and registered with ASIC as a managed investment scheme (ARSN 162 067 736) Operated by Investec Property Limited (ACN 071 514 246; AFSL 290 909) (“Responsible Entity”) Registered as a foreign collective investment scheme in terms of the Collective Investment Schemes Control Act No.45 of 2003 Unit code: IAP ISIN: AU0000046005 (“IAP“ or the “Fund”) INVESTEC AUSTRALIA PROPERTY FUND SECURES LONG TERM FIXED RATE DEBT Investec Australia Property Fund (IAP or the Fund) is pleased to announce that it has successfully secured an AUD150 million fixed rate debt facility with a tenor of 10 years (expiring in December 2029), from a large US financial institution. The interest rate for the debt facility is fixed at 3.40% per annum. The proceeds will be used to repay part of the Fund’s shorter term facilities with existing financiers. A restructure of some of the Fund’s existing interest rate swaps will be undertaken where a hedging level in accordance with the Fund’s hedging policy will be maintained.
